Bringing yet another addition to Houston’s ice cream scene, Stacked has officially kicked open its doors in Sugar Land.
The Katy-based ice cream shop is set to hold a grand opening for its new location at 1226 Museum Square Drive this weekend, after quietly serving up scoops earlier this week. The shop is known for its Instagram-worthy frozen creations, like scoops of Fruity Pebbles-crusted ice cream served in waffle cones and doughnut ice cream sandwiches.
In addition to the standard offerings, Stacked doesn’t shy away from viral food trends. In recent months, the shop has served up galaxy macarons, bright blue Cookie Monster ice cream, and cookies dyed an inky black with activated charcoal. It’s also become a spot for sports car enthusiasts to gather, thanks to its frequent “Cars & Cream” meet-ups.
Stacked will host its grand opening festivities, which will also serve as a meet-up for car enthusiasts, on Saturday, July 22 starting at 8 p.m.
